The Bermuda Triangle cocktail is a fruity and refreshing drink with a mysterious past. It is said to have originated in the Caribbean, a region known for its tropical flavors and rum-based cocktails.
With its combination of Peach Schnapps, orange juice, and spiced rum, this cocktail boasts a perfect balance of sweetness, tanginess, and a subtle hint of spice. The Peach Schnapps adds a touch of stone fruit flavor while the orange juice gives a citrusy punch.
The spiced rum brings a warm and rich depth to the drink, making it the perfect choice for a hot summer day. The name of this cocktail is inspired by the infamous Bermuda Triangle, a region in the North Atlantic Ocean where strange disappearances have occurred.

Method
How to make a Bermuda Triangle
- Peach Schnapps 30ml, Spiced rum 15ml, Orange juice 90ml
-
- Pour all ingredients over ice in a lowball glass, stir and serve

FAQ's
Can I substitute Peach Schnapps in the Bermuda Triangle cocktail with something else?
Yes, if you're looking to substitute Peach Schnapps, you can consider using apricot brandy or peach liqueur for a similar fruity flavor. Keep in mind that the sweetness and alcohol content may vary slightly.
What is the best way to serve the Bermuda Triangle cocktail?
The Bermuda Triangle cocktail is best served in a lowball glass with ice. Since it's stirred and not shaken, you can directly mix the ingredients in the glass over ice to keep its clarity and texture optimal.
What garnishes work well with the Bermuda Triangle cocktail?
Considering its ingredients, an orange slice or a maraschino cherry makes an excellent garnish. These garnishes complement the fruitiness of the peach schnapps and orange juice, enhancing the overall presentation and flavor.
What occasions are best for serving the Bermuda Triangle cocktail?
Given its refreshing and fruity profile, the Bermuda Triangle cocktail is suitable for summer gatherings, beach parties, or as a relaxing drink on a warm evening. Its moderate alcohol content makes it a pleasant choice for casual sipping.
How does the alcohol content of the Bermuda Triangle compare to a standard cocktail?
With a 7.78% alcohol content, the Bermuda Triangle cocktail falls into the lower range of alcohol content for cocktails, which typically range from 5% to 40%. It's lighter than many classic cocktails, making it a milder choice.
